FAHDX vs. PIAMX
Compare and contrast key facts about Fidelity Advisor High Income Advantage Fund Class A (FAHDX) and PIA High Yield (MACS) Fund (PIAMX).
FAHDX is managed by Fidelity. It was launched on Jan 5, 1987. PIAMX is managed by PIA Mutual Funds. It was launched on Dec 26, 2017.

This table presents a comparison of risk-adjusted performance metrics for Fidelity Advisor High Income Advantage Fund Class A (FAHDX) and PIA High Yield (MACS) Fund (PIAMX). Risk-adjusted metrics are performance indicators that assess an investment's returns in relation to its risk, enabling a more accurate comparison of different investment options.

Correlation
The correlation between FAHDX and PIAMX is 0.62, which is considered to be moderate. This suggests that the two assets have some degree of positive relationship in their price movements. Moderate correlation can be acceptable for portfolio diversification, offering a balance between risk and potential returns.
